A Japanese woodblock print titled 'Verses for Winter and Spring' by Utagawa Hiroshige. The print depicts a vertical rectangular pillar standing in a body of water. The pillar is colored in a gradient from red at the top to green at the bottom. Black Japanese characters are written vertically on the pillar. The water around the pillar is blue and has short black lines indicating ripples. In the background, there are bare trees on a hill, and a small house with a red roof. The sky above appears to be overcast and gray. The print is on aged paper with visible signs of wear and tear. The edges of the paper are rough and slightly curled.
